Simple Measuring Tips For Installing Window Blinds

Today, tips for measuring your windows for blinds:
1.) Only use a steel measuring tape. Never use a piece of string, ribbon or a cloth tape - they will not give you an accurate measurement because each of them depend on how tightly you pull them when measuring.
